# Quillbus log compaction settings
# Support: compaction runs hourly, keeps latest record per key.
# If consumers report missing history, check compaction.lag_max
# before escalating. Never disable compaction on the billing
# topic — disk fills in under a day. Offsets and compaction
# checkpoints are persisted in the ops database, reachable via:

replica DSN, bagaf-bagep: mssql://praion_svc:7RJjXrE@db-3c46.halixcorp.internal:5432/zorix

## Authentication

The Bellgrave Timetable Solver authenticates against the internal Scholark roster service before each solve run. Tokens are short-lived and scoped to read-only roster access; the solver never writes back to Scholark directly. Maintainers should note that local development bypasses the token exchange and instead reads a static key from the environment. For the shared staging environment, the currently provisioned key is the one below.

API key for bageg-kajef: vxb2-ss

Reviewers should be aware that targets under `//legacy/` still fetch toolchains from the network, while everything under `//core/` is fully pinned and reproducible. When reviewing build file changes, check that new targets declare explicit inputs and avoid environment variables. The migration tracker explains which directories are frozen during cutover and how to flag violations. The full migration plan and reviewer checklist are kept on the internal wiki page below.

runbook for tagug-hafog: https://jira.lumiclabs.internal/projects/pages/pages/9773c0d8

Ticket: Vault lockout blocking contrast audit

While running the color-contrast accessibility audit for the Lanternwick dashboard, I found the Hollyvane vault holding our audit tooling license locked after three failed unlock attempts. The audit covers WCAG AA ratios on all chart palettes and cannot proceed without the tooling. Per recovery policy, I'm requesting a security reviewer to verify and apply the recovery passphrase recorded below.

strongbox words: sorax-kasvan